Concrete flooring installation involves preparing a surface and applying a durable layer of concrete to create a sturdy, long-lasting floor. The process typically includes leveling the existing subfloor, adding a concrete mix, and finishing the surface to achieve a smooth, even appearance. Professionals may also incorporate techniques such as staining, sealing, or adding decorative finishes to enhance the look and durability of the concrete. This service is ideal for creating a solid foundation in various types of properties, ensuring the floor can withstand heavy use and provide a clean, professional appearance.

This service helps address common problems like cracked, uneven, or deteriorating floors that can pose safety hazards or diminish the aesthetic appeal of a space. Concrete flooring can also serve as a practical solution for areas prone to moisture or staining, as it can be sealed to resist damage. For property owners dealing with outdated or damaged flooring in garages, basements, commercial spaces, or outdoor patios, professional installation can restore functionality and improve the overall look of the area.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Flooring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or concrete flooring repairs usually range from $250 to $600. Many routine patching or crack repairs fall within this middle range, though prices can vary based on the extent of damage and location.

Basic Installation - Installing new concrete flooring in a standard residential space often costs between $3 and $8 per square foot. Larger or more complex projects, such as decorative finishes, can increase the total cost significantly.

Surface Finishing - Applying finishes like staining or polishing generally adds $2 to $5 per square foot to the project. Many service providers handle these enhancements within this typical range, but premium options may cost more.

Full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of existing concrete floors can range from $4,000 to $10,000 or more for larger, high-end projects. Fewer projects reach the highest tiers, with most falling into mid-range budgets for standard replacements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of concrete flooring services do local contractors offer? Local contractors provide a variety of concrete flooring services, including installation, resurfacing, and decorative finishes tailored to different spaces and styles.

How can I ensure my concrete flooring is properly prepared? Service providers typically prepare the area by leveling the surface, cleaning thoroughly, and applying suitable primers to ensure a durable finish.

What finishes are available for concrete flooring? Contractors can apply various finishes such as polished, stained, stamped, or textured surfaces to achieve the desired look and functionality.

Are there different options for concrete flooring in residential versus commercial spaces? Yes, local pros can recommend and install concrete floors suited for both residential and commercial environments, considering factors like durability and design preferences.

What maintenance is recommended to keep concrete floors looking their best? Proper maintenance typically involves regular cleaning and sealing, with service providers able to advise on suitable products and routines for different finishes.
